Output 52fb3225920bcedaf6b4d60e1b54da013e1421581796ee8d1415a41ac3120680:1

value
1809531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97c381002252823a28b4fe1199be3230794cb39a OP_EQUAL
address
3FXUAMpk4oHEZ1xx2xqsq9FkwH9ztif4JW
transaction
52fb3225920bcedaf6b4d60e1b54da013e1421581796ee8d1415a41ac3120680
spent
true